Senior Sterile Processing Technician Salary in Janesville, WI: $54,398 (2026)
Quick Answer:The top tier of sterile processing technicians working in Janesville, WI — those at or above the 90th percentile — pull in $54,398/year or more for 2026, based on BLS OEWS 2025 estimates for SOC 31-9093. Strip back Janesville's price premium (BEA RPP 93.7, 6% below national) and that top-decile pay carries the same buying power as $58,054 in average-cost America. The 26% spread above city median typically rewards 7+ years of practice or specialty credentials.

Top SPT, CRCST Salary Comparison
| Level | Janesville | National |
|---|---|---|
| Median (P50) | $43,032 | $47,724 |
| 75th Percentile | $45,784 | $58,600 |
| 90th Percentile (Top 10%) | $54,398 | $69,986 |
In Janesville, experienced sterile processing technicians (P90) earn 26.41% more than the local median — reflecting the significant value of specialization and tenure in this market.

Maximizing Your Sterile Processing Technician Earnings in Janesville
Several factors contribute to premium salaries for senior sterile processing technicians in Janesville. Specializations, such as endoscope reprocessing (CER), surgical instrument repair, and robotic instrument processing, are particularly lucrative due to the high demand for expertise in these areas. Compensation varies significantly across employer types; those employed in hospital sterile processing departments typically receive different pay scales compared to ambulatory surgery centers, specialty surgical practices, and third-party service providers. Moreover, advanced credentials like the CRCST and additional specialties—including CIS and CER—can bolster a technician’s earning potential. Career progression paths such as lead technician or SPD manager also provide opportunities for greater responsibility and increased salaries. Additionally, non-salary factors such as shift differentials for evening or overnight work and the prestige of working at trauma centers can greatly influence overall earnings for senior-level technicians in the area.
